I found some details in German, it was presented at the 1930's "International Automobile and Motorbike show" at the "Kaizersdam" (Berlin, I suppose). It is a "Big blue bus" with inside a colour movie theatre. I belief there is a Agfa connection. The bus should do some "Culture propagande" and advertising for German products in "external" countries.
The coach builder is Miesen.
Title: Re: Wendax 2697
Post by: Wendax on October 15, 2018, 08:45:32 AM
Yes, that's about all I know of it, too. At the Kaiserdamm in Berlin you could find the exposition halls for the IAA.
